Selecting the Right Kilimanjaro Tour Agency

Selecting a Kilimanjaro tour operator is a essential decision, as your safety and the overall experience of your climb depend heavily on the company's expertise and reputation. Don't simply opt for the most affordable option; instead, thoroughly research several providers and consider factors like their leaders' experience, safety protocols, gear, campsite quality, and customer feedback. Investigate whether the operator is registered and adheres to sustainable tourism practices, such as fair wages and treatment of guides. A trustworthy operator will be happy to answer your questions and provide clear details about all elements of the climb.

Choosing the Best Time to Summit Kilimanjaro: Weather & Factors

The question of when to ascend Kilimanjaro often revolves around climatic conditions. Generally, the most preferred times are during the rainy-free seasons: January to March and June to October. January to March offers pleasant temperatures and clear skies, though the post-holiday crowds can be substantial. June to October presents a a bit cooler experience, but the chances of rain are minimized compared to the "shoulder months" of April, May, and November. These "shoulder months" typically see more rainfall and diminished visibility, making them less desirable for many trekkers. Remember that elevation significantly impacts weather, so be prepared for icy conditions at higher altitudes, regardless of the season. Ultimately, the ideal time hinges on your individual preference and tolerance for possible rain.

Kilimanjaro Expedition Planning: Everything You Need to Know

Planning a rewarding Kilimanjaro trek requires meticulous preparation. Beyond just securing your permits and flights, a comprehensive plan involves assessing your personal fitness level, choosing the appropriate route—such as Marangu, Machame, or Lemosho—and assembling the required gear. Think about altitude acclimatization precautions; this includes understanding the risks, packing medication, and scheduling acclimatization days into your itinerary. You’ll need to meticulously investigate and select a reputable guiding company, paying close regard to their safety record, guide-to-climber ratio, and porter welfare practices. Do not overlooking the necessity of travel coverage, specifically covering high-altitude trekking and emergency evacuation. Finally, be ready for a difficult but ultimately unforgettable experience!
